Ovarian follicular populations in lactating dairy cows treated with recombinant bovine somatotropin (sometribove) or saline and fed diets differing in fat content and energy.

作者信息

Lucy M C, De La Sota R L, Staples C R, Thatcher W W

机构信息

Dairy Science Department, University of Florida, Gainesville 32611-0920.

出版信息

J Dairy Sci. 1993 Apr;76(4):1014-27. doi: 10.3168/jds.S0022-0302(93)77429-9.

Abstract

Interactions of dietary energy and fat with recombinant bST (sometribove) injections were tested for their effects on ovarian function. Lactating dairy cows were fed one of three diets differing in energy concentration (NEL) and percentage of DM of calcium salts of long-chain fatty acids: diet 1, 1.68 Mcal/kg and 0%; diet 2, 1.68 Mcal/kg and 2.2%; and diet 3, 1.78 Mcal/kg and 2.2%. Cows were injected daily with bST or saline during one of two 19-d interestrous periods (crossover design) in which ovarian follicles were measured by ultrasonography. The bST-treated cows produced more FCM and were in lower energy balance than saline-treated cows. Before d 12 (first follicular wave, estrus = d 0), bST-treated cows had more ovarian follicles in classes 1 (3 to 5 mm; cows on diet 3) or 2 (6 to 9 mm; cows on diets 1 and 2) than saline-treated cows. After d 12 (preovulatory follicular wave), numbers of follicles in different size classes were similar for bST-treated and saline-treated cows, but cows fed diet 2 had larger preovulatory follicles. Lower dietary energy and bST treatment were both associated with larger subordinate follicles. Ovarian follicles less than 10 mm were stimulated by bST, and calcium salts of long-chain fatty acids increased diameters of preovulatory follicles.

研究了日粮能量和脂肪与重组牛生长激素(sometribove)注射之间的相互作用对卵巢功能的影响。给泌乳奶牛饲喂三种日粮中的一种,这三种日粮的能量浓度(净能)和长链脂肪酸钙盐占干物质的百分比不同:日粮1,1.68兆卡/千克,0%;日粮2,1.68兆卡/千克,2.2%;日粮3,1.78兆卡/千克,2.2%。在两个19天的发情周期之一(交叉设计)中,每天给奶牛注射牛生长激素或生理盐水,在此期间通过超声检查测量卵巢卵泡。接受牛生长激素处理的奶牛比接受生理盐水处理的奶牛产奶量更高,但能量平衡更低。在第12天之前(第一个卵泡波,发情日=第0天),接受牛生长激素处理的奶牛在1类(3至5毫米;日粮3的奶牛)或2类(6至9毫米;日粮1和2的奶牛)中的卵巢卵泡比接受生理盐水处理的奶牛更多。在第12天之后(排卵前卵泡波),接受牛生长激素处理的奶牛和接受生理盐水处理的奶牛不同大小类别的卵泡数量相似,但饲喂日粮2的奶牛有更大的排卵前卵泡。较低的日粮能量和牛生长激素处理均与较大的次级卵泡有关。牛生长激素刺激直径小于10毫米的卵巢卵泡,长链脂肪酸钙盐增加排卵前卵泡的直径。
